About Candelas per square metre
The candela per square metre (cd/m²), informally called the nit, is the SI coherent unit of luminance. A typical laptop screen is 250-500 cd/m²; an HDR TV reaches 1 000-4 000 cd/m²; a clear blue sky is ~3 000-8 000 cd/m². Luminance is the photometric quantity directly perceived as brightness. 1 cd/m² = 1 nit.
About Nanocandelas per square metre
The nanocandela per square metre (ncd/m²) equals 10⁻⁹ cd/m². Represents luminance at the threshold of cooled photomultiplier tubes and avalanche photodiode detectors. The darkest OLED black levels (~10⁻⁴ cd/m²) are still five orders of magnitude brighter; this unit is used in single-photon counting photometry. 1 ncd/m² = 10⁻⁹ cd/m².
